721.04 DEFINITIONS .
   The term "pinball", "electronic game", or "mechanical device used for pay" means any device operated by hand or foot putting into operation or motion a ball, electronic symbols or circuits, or mechanism where figures, numbers, or letters change on each pull or push of a handle, knob, arm, plungers, or button, and used for the entertainment of patrons by the depositing of a coin therein or a charge made to play the game.
